Search by job, company or skills

SteerLean Consulting

AI/Machine Learning Engineer I

new job description bg glownew job description bg glownew job description bg svg
  • Posted 4 days ago
  • Be among the first 10 applicants
Early Applicant

Job Description

Duties

Position Description

We are seeking an innovative AI/ML Engineer with 3-5 years of experience to build and operationalize autonomous AI systems that solve complex business problems. This role requires expertise in Python development, the LangChain framework, and core AWS services to develop scalable, production-ready and secure AI agents integrated with enterprise systems using protocols like the Model Context Protocol (MCP). The ideal candidate will transform prototypes into robust, secure, and observable solutions.

Key Responsibilities

Design & Development: Architect and develop end-to-end agentic AI systems and multi-agent workflows capable of planning, reasoning, and tool use.

AWS Integration:Leverage AWS services such as Amazon Bedrock (Agent Core, Knowledge Bases), Amazon SageMaker, AWS Lambda, Amazon DynamoDB, and Amazon S3 for scalable and secure deployment.

Framework Implementation:Build and maintain RAG (Retrieval-Augmented Generation) pipelines and agentic workflows using frameworks like LangChain or LangGraph.

Protocol & API Development:Implement and manage Model Context Protocol (MCP) connections for standardized tool calling and data exchange between agents and internal systems.

Prompt Engineering & Optimization:Apply advanced prompt engineering techniques, including Chain-of-Thought and ReAct patterns, to improve agent performance, reduce latency, and optimize token usage.

MLOps & Deployment: Define and manage CI/CD pipelines, containerization (Docker/Kubernetes), and monitoring/logging with tools like Amazon CloudWatch to ensure reliability and governance of AI solutions.

Collaboration:Partner with data engineers, product managers, and security teams to translate business requirements into technical solutions and ensure compliance with responsible AI practices.

Required Qualifications & Skills

Strong proficiency in Python and experience with building RESTful services using frameworks like FastAPI.

Hands-on experience with AWS AI services, particularly Amazon Bedrock and Amazon SageMaker.

Proven experience in designing and deploying agentic AI systems in a production environment.

Experience with generative AI frameworks such as LangChain or LangGraph.

Familiarity with the Model Context Protocol (MCP) specifications and Agent-to-Agent (A2A) communication protocols.

Knowledge of vector databases (e.g., Pinecone, Opensearch) for memory and knowledge management in RAG systems.

Strong understanding of MLOps practices, CI/CD, and cloud infrastructure management.

Excellent problem-solving skills and the ability to articulate complex technical concepts to non-technical audiences.

Skills

Minimum of 3 years of experience with strong programming skills in languages such as Python, R, or Java. In-depth knowledge of machine learning algorithms, techniques, and frameworks (e.g., TensorFlow, PyTorch, scikit-learn). Proficiency in data preprocessing, feature engineering, and model evaluation. Experience with big data processing tools and frameworks (e.g., Hadoop, Spark) is a plus. Solid understanding of statistical analysis and experimental design. Familiarity with cloud platforms (e.g., AWS, GCP) and distributed computing. Strong problem-solving skills and the ability to work on complex, open-ended problems. Excellent communication and collaboration skills to work effectively in cross-functional teams. Attention to detail and the ability to manage multiple projects simultaneously.

Education

Bachelor's degree in Computer Science, Mathematics, Statistics, or a related field. Master's or Ph.D. in a relevant field is preferred.

More Info

Job Type:
Industry:
Employment Type:

Job ID: 144011073